Psalms 119:37

Turn away mine eyes from beholding vanity; and quicken thou me in thy way.

KJV

Turn away mine eyes from beholding vanity, And quicken me in thy ways.

ASV

הַעֲבֵ֣ר עֵ֭ינַ/י מֵ/רְא֣וֹת שָׁ֑וְא בִּ/דְרָכֶ֥/ךָ חַיֵּֽ/נִי

Hebrew

Remove mine eyes from seeing vanity, In Thy way quicken Thou me.

YLT

Turn my eyes away from looking at worthless things. Revive me in your ways.

WEB
